Highlights
Are people in Vandalia older or younger than people in Maryville?
- The Median Age in Vandalia is 13.8 years younger than in Maryville.
Are housing costs cheaper in Vandalia or Maryville?
- Vandalia
housing
costs are 69.8% less expensive than Maryville housing costs.
Which city has a longer commute, Vandalia or Maryville?
- The average commute for residents of Vandalia is 11.4 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Maryville.
